{primary_keyword} Formula and Mathematical Explanation

The core formula calculates three key results:

  1. Total Build Score – sum of all attribute values weighted by importance.
  2. Total Cost – cyberware slots multiplied by a fixed cost per slot plus weapon damage factor.
  3. Power Consumption – derived from total cyberware slots and attribute intensity.

Formula:

BuildScore = (B+R+T+C+I) * 1.5 + SC * 0.5
TotalCost = Slots * 15 + WeaponDamage * 0.8
Power = Slots * 5 + (B+R+T+C+I) * 0.2
